Руководство по основным приемам работы в ms sql server 2014 по дисциплине



Download 2,26 Mb.
Pdf ko'rish
bet15/75
Sana26.05.2022
Hajmi2,26 Mb.
#608817
TuriРуководство
1   ...   11   12   13   14   15   16   17   18   ...   75
Bog'liq
SQL Server

2.2 Управление хранением баз данных 
Системные базы данных 
SQL Server использует системную базу данных для поддержания внутренних 
метаданных. Администраторы базы данных должны быть знакомыми с 
системными базами данных SQL сервера и уметь управлять ими. 
Экземпляр SQL Server всегда содержит пять системных баз данных – 
master

msdb

model

tempdb
, и 
resource
, описание которых приведено в Таблице 3. 
Таблица 3. Системные базы данных SQL Server 
System 
Database
Описание
master 
Хранит все системные настройки. Все, что определяется на уровне 
экземпляра сервера, обычно хранится в базе данных master. Если база 
данных master повреждена, SQL Server не запускается, поэтому важно 
регулярно делать резервную копию БД master. 
msdb 
Содержит данные конфигурации агента SQL Server. База данных msdb 
содержит сведения о задачах обслуживания баз данных. Важно регулярно 
создавать резервные копии базы данных msdb, чтобы не потерять истории 
для резервного копирования, восстановления и планы обслуживания. В 
ранних версиях SQL Server пакеты служб SQL Server Integration Services 
(SSIS) часто хранились в базе данных msdb. В SQL Server 2014 следует 
хранить их в выделенной базе данных каталога служб SSIS. 
model 
Предоставляет шаблон для новых баз данных. Любая новая база данных 
использует базу данных model в качестве шаблона. Если создать объекты в 
базе данных model, они будут присутствовать во всех новых базах данных на 
экземпляре сервера. Обратите внимание, что SQL Server не запустится, если 
база данных model отсутствует. 
tempdb 
Содержит временные данные.
resource 
Скрытая база данных только для чтения, содержит системные объекты, 
которые отображаются в схеме 
sys
каждой базы данных.
Эта база данных также содержит все системные хранимые процедуры, 
системные представления и системные функции. В версиях до SQL Server 
2005 эти объекты были определены в базе данных master. 
Все системные базы данных, за исключением базы данных resource, можно 
переместить на новые места, чтобы сбалансировать нагрузку ввода/вывода. 
Однако необходимо проводить перемещение системных баз данных с 
осторожностью, т. к. если это выполнить неправильно, то можно остановить 
работу SQL Server. 
Перемещение файлов баз данных 
msdb

model
и 
tempdb
выполняется с 
помощью оператора 
ALTER DATABASE … MODIFY FILE

Процесс перемещения базы данных 
master
отличается. Перед перемещением 
файлов master.mdf и mastlog.ldf, надо открыть SQL Server Configuration 
Manager и в окне Свойств изменить значения параметров запуска для 
экземпляра SQL Server, чтобы указать планируемое место для файла данных 
(-d параметр) и файла журнала (-l параметр). 


18 
Производительность базы данных 
tempdb
имеет решающее значение для 
общей 
производительности 
большинства 
установок 
SQL 
Server. 
Большинство объектов, которые находятся в базе данных 
tempdb
, создаются 
пользователями и представляют собой временные таблицы, табличные 
переменные, результирующие наборы многоинструкционных функций и 
другие наборы временных строк. 
По умолчанию файлы данных и журналов для базы данных 
tempdb
хранятся 
в том же месте, что и файлы для всех других системных баз данных. Если 
экземпляр SQL Server должен поддерживать рабочие нагрузки баз данных
которые широко используют временные объекты, надо рассмотреть вопрос о 
переносе базы данных 
tempdb
на выделенный том, чтобы избежать 
фрагментации файлов данных. Выбрать расположение файлов базы данных 
tempdb
можно во время установки, а можно переместить их позже, если 
потребуется. 
Поскольку база данных 
tempdb
используется для многих целей, трудно 
заранее спрогнозировать необходимый размер. Следует тщательно 
протестировать и контролировать размер базы данных 
tempdb
в реальных 
сценариях для новых установок. Недостаточно места на диске в базе данных 
tempdb
может вызвать значительные нарушения в производственной среде 
SQL Server. 

Download 2,26 Mb.

Do'stlaringiz bilan baham:
1   ...   11   12   13   14   15   16   17   18   ...   75




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©hozir.org 2024
ma'muriyatiga murojaat qiling

kiriting | ro'yxatdan o'tish
    Bosh sahifa
юртда тантана
Боғда битган
Бугун юртда
Эшитганлар жилманглар
Эшитмадим деманглар
битган бодомлар
Yangiariq tumani
qitish marakazi
Raqamli texnologiyalar
ilishida muhokamadan
tasdiqqa tavsiya
tavsiya etilgan
iqtisodiyot kafedrasi
steiermarkischen landesregierung
asarlaringizni yuboring
o'zingizning asarlaringizni
Iltimos faqat
faqat o'zingizning
steierm rkischen
landesregierung fachabteilung
rkischen landesregierung
hamshira loyihasi
loyihasi mavsum
faolyatining oqibatlari
asosiy adabiyotlar
fakulteti ahborot
ahborot havfsizligi
havfsizligi kafedrasi
fanidan bo’yicha
fakulteti iqtisodiyot
boshqaruv fakulteti
chiqarishda boshqaruv
ishlab chiqarishda
iqtisodiyot fakultet
multiservis tarmoqlari
fanidan asosiy
Uzbek fanidan
mavzulari potok
asosidagi multiservis
'aliyyil a'ziym
billahil 'aliyyil
illaa billahil
quvvata illaa
falah' deganida
Kompyuter savodxonligi
bo’yicha mustaqil
'alal falah'
Hayya 'alal
'alas soloh
Hayya 'alas
mavsum boyicha


yuklab olish